The four-phase workflow
01: Intake
You assign a token. We begin data collection.
What happens
You log into your secure dashboard and assign a token to a new client file. You provide us with case details, application category, and your data collection preferences.
What we do
  • Initiate secure intake under your firm's branding
  • Send standardized intake forms to collect civil documents
  • Track document submissions and flag missing items
  • Organize all raw materials in our encrypted vault
02: Analysis
We harvest and audit all client data.
What happens
Once we have all required documents, we begin deep-dive data collection and clinical analysis.
What we do
  • Extract and cross-reference all civil data (names, dates, addresses, history)
  • Scan for inconsistencies, red flags, or data conflicts before drafting
  • Create a master "Data Matrix" showing chronological alignment
  • Flag any discrepancies for your review before form engineering begins
03: Engineering
We build forms and assemble evidence.
What happens
This is where precision meets speed. Our technicians populate all required forms and assemble the evidence package.
Form engineering
  • Complete all required government forms with 100% accuracy
  • Ensure narrative alignment across all forms (personal, family, address history)
  • Draft factual timelines that support your legal strategy
  • Create detailed fact-mapping connecting evidence to narrative
Evidence architecture
  • Electronically organize and index all supporting documents
  • Create professional exhibit folders, paginated and submission-ready
  • Eliminate redundancy (remove duplicates, keep only what's essential)
Multi-point audit
  • Chronological verification across all forms
  • Historical data cross-referencing
  • Narrative alignment checks
  • Technical compliance review
04: Delivery
You receive submission-ready package.
What happens
Your file is ready. You perform final legal review. You submit.
What we deliver
  • Pristine digital package with all forms completed and signed-ready
  • Organized evidence folder with professional indexing
  • Audit trail showing all consistency checks passed
  • Brief summary of file status and any flagged items
What we don't do
  • We do not sign forms. You do.
  • We do not submit to IRCC, USCIS, or any government body. You do.
  • We do not advise on legal strategy or case outcomes. You do.

Data security & confidentiality
Military-grade encryption
All data in transit and at rest is encrypted using military-grade standards.
Clean room protocol
Client data is only accessible to the specific technician assigned to the file. No other team members can access without explicit authorization. Access logs are maintained for your audit trail.
Data residency
Files are stored on servers in the country where they're filed (US files on US servers, Canadian files on Canadian servers). Compliance with local data protection laws is guaranteed.
Confidentiality guarantee
We operate under strict B2B NDA from day one. We do not market to your clients, disclose our partnership, or resell your data.

Responsibilities: Who does what
The Filing Lab is responsible for:
  • Accurate data extraction and form completion
  • Multi-point auditing and consistency verification
  • Timely delivery of submission-ready packages
  • Data security and confidentiality
You (the practitioner) are responsible for:
  • Final legal review of all documents
  • Legal strategy and case-specific counsel
  • Submission of the application to government
  • Professional accountability to your client

The boundary: We handle the science of the file. You handle the art of advocacy. Both are non-negotiable.
